The Emergence of High-Voltage Stacked Energy Solutions

The Emergence of High-Voltage Stacked Energy Solutions

High-voltage stacked energy solutions are gaining popularity as a potential technology in the quest for efficient and sustainable energy systems. These arrangements involve placing energy components one on top of the other to save space, increase power density and enhance system efficiency.

The Idea behind High-Voltage Stacked Energy:

Systems of high-voltage stacked energy incorporate many units of energy storage which are normally batteries or supercapacitors arranged vertically at higher voltages than it is with traditional configurations. This allows for a more compact design while still maintaining the same amount of stored electricity ideal for spaces that are limited.

Applications for High-Voltage Stacked Energy :

Electric Vehicles (EVs): By using stacked battery systems, it becomes possible to significantly increase driving range while taking up very little space in an EV.

Storage for Renewable Energy: Solar panels can be combined with storage that stacks up electricity so as to use renewable power when needed most effectively through saving excess production made earlier on.

Mobile Devices: Thinner mobile devices can be lighter making them more portable by using stacked battery technologies thus improving their portability.

Aerospace and Defense: In aerospace engineering weight is at premium therefore space also matters most, high voltage stack energy provides best balance between these two demands.

Benefits Attributed To High-Voltage Stacked Energy:

Increased Power Density – When cells are piled together there will be higher output per unit volume/weight.

Efficiency Improvement – Less conversion losses due to elevated levels during operation stages saves more power.

Space Optimization – Much room can be saved both in industries where such products are used frequently or even by individuals if vertical spaces get utilized properly through this method since these batteries occupy less horizontal area compared to others having similar capacity ratings but arranged side by side horizontally like those used currently.

Scalability – It is easier to expand storage capabilities as many modules can be added just by stacking them vertically.
